… wird der Kapitalismus von seinen Gegnern gern gezeichnet. Ramachandra Guha zeigt hingegen, wie sich im aufstrebenden Indien das wirtschaftliche Schwergewicht zum Süden hin verschiebt. Dabei profitieren die Südinder von Einstellungen und Traditionen, die im Norden lange als wenig mannhaft belächelt wurden:

The typical North Indian regarded the typical South Indian as short, squat, black, effete—and vegetarian. But now, those once proud people are voting with their feet to move south. They come to write code in Bangalore’s software companies, to labour on construction sites in Hyderabad, to work in coffee plantations in Coorg, or to do odds and ends in Chennai’s film industry. Now, the stereotype of the South Indian among Punjabis and Biharis is that he is intelligent, hardworking, entrepreneurial, and open-minded. And that he can very often be a she. And, most importantly, that if you study well and behave yourself, she or he can give you a job.
